#f4993a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f4993a is composed of 95.7% red, 60%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.3% magenta, 76.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 30.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 59.2%. #f4993a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ff74 with #e93300.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#f4993a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f4993a has RGB values of R:244, G:153,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.76,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16030010.

Hex triplet f4993a #f4993a
RGB Decimal 244, 153, 58 rgb(244,153,58)
RGB Percent 95.7, 60, 22.7 rgb(95.7%,60%,22.7%)
CMYK 0, 37, 76, 4
HSL 30.6°, 89.4, 59.2 hsl(30.6,89.4%,59.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 30.6°, 76.2, 95.7
Web Safe ff9933 #ff9933
CIE-LAB 71.094, 26.775, 61.248
XYZ 49.465, 42.325, 9.567
xyY 0.488, 0.418, 42.325
CIE-LCH 71.094, 66.845, 66.387
CIE-LUV 71.094, 73.611, 60.896
Hunter-Lab 65.057, 21.867, 36.821
Binary 11110100, 10011001, 00111010

Shades and Tints of #f4993a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070400 is the darkest color, while #fef9f4 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f4993a is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#a9a9a9 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b8a693 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#c5b249 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#dca93f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#fa959e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d6a944 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e5a33d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f7967a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
